Justice Babar’s family’s data leak IHC registrar writes letter to X to provide relevant information

ISLAMABAD: A big headway has been made incontempt of court case involving alleged leakage of personal details of the family members of IHC Justice Babar Sattar and alleged social media defamation campaign against him.Registrar high court has written an important letter to chief legal officer social media website X through ministry of foreign affairs whereby request has been made to provide relevant information to Pakistan investigation agencies.The court wants to know who leaked personal data of Justice Babar Sattar and his family. For which high court has taken big step.The letter was written to Chief legal officer of X under the directives of larger bench of IHC.High Court registrar wrote letter through foreign ministry Pakistan and embassy in US.According to judicial sources X has been requested through the letter to provide the respective information to Pakistan investigation agencies saying if X wants to send its representative before high court it can send. If X sends its representative then it will be appreciable act.According to court's sources personal data of high court judge Justice Babar Sattar and his family was leaked on X. Cooperation be extended in identifying the account which leaked data.It has been said in the letter if the campaign was organized then X should cooperate with reference to links.The reference to providing assistance to UK and Indian governments earlier by X is part of this letter.The court sources said foreign ministry and Pakistan embassy in US should get serve the letter and file report thereof.The details of accounts identified by Pakistan investigation agencies are attached with the letter.
